Description
Iwerne Minster is an ancient Dorset village with roots stretching far back into prehistory. Its name comes from the River Iwerne, which may derive either from a Celtic goddess.
By the time of the Domesday Book in 1086, the village appeared as Euneministre, already tied to Shaftesbury Abbey, which owned the land and several associated chapels and where the "Minster" derived its attachment to the village name.

The village was renowned for its linen button-making trade, at the centre of the village stands the Church of St Mary, notable for its medieval spire-one of only three such church spires in Dorset. Much of the surrounding village layout, its lanes, cottages, and mature greenery, reflects the layered history that has shaped Iwerne Minster over more than a millennium.
